Windows replacement services involve removing old or damaged windows and installing new, energy-efficient options. The process typically includes evaluating the existing window openings, selecting suitable replacement units, and ensuring proper installation to enhance functionality and appearance. These services aim to improve the overall look of a property while providing better insulation, noise reduction, and increased security. Professionals in this field focus on precise fitting and sealing to maximize the benefits of the new windows and ensure they perform effectively over time.
Replacing windows can address several common problems associated with aging or poorly maintained units. Drafts and air leaks often lead to higher energy bills and reduced comfort inside a property. Windows that are cracked, warped, or foggy may compromise security and diminish curb appeal. Additionally, older windows might not meet current energy standards, resulting in inefficient heating and cooling. By upgrading to modern windows, property owners can resolve these issues, creating a more comfortable and cost-effective living or working environment.

Professional window replacement services generally work with a variety of window styles and materials to suit different property requirements. Common options include double-hung, casement, sliding, and picture windows, available in materials like vinyl, aluminum, or wood-clad frames. These services are suitable for properties with diverse architectural styles, from traditional to modern designs. Replacement Window Costs - The average cost for window replacement services typically ranges from $300 to $800 per window, depending on size and material. For example, a standard double-pane window might cost around $500 to replace.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.
Material Expenses - Costs vary significantly based on window material, with vinyl options generally costing between $200 and $600 each, while wood or fiberglass can range from $600 to $1,200 or more. Material choices impact the overall project budget and long-term maintenance expenses.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for window replacement services usually fall between $100 and $300 per window, depending on the complexity of installation and local rates. Professional installation ensures proper fit and performance, which can influence overall costs.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ses may include removing old windows, disposal fees, and any necessary structural modifications, which can add $100 to $400 per window. Local service providers can evaluate specific needs to generate accurate cost estimates.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
